R. Dawson’s Success At Waikato Athletic Champs.

Whakatane and especially Te Teko residents* will be glad to know that Ray Dawson was runner-up in both the quarter and half-mile at the recent Waikato Championships held' at Hamilton. In the half-mile he was beaten by only five yards by the crack Auckland runner, M. Marshall-. Dawson’s time of ; 1 minute 58 1-5 seconds should entitle him to a run at the New Zealand Championships.
